2013-07-26 32 views
0

我正在使用閃存發佈攝像頭流使用H264,但有時瀏覽器側閃顯示黑屏,即使流連接到FMS是否有方法知道如果流已開始捕獲幀如果不是黑色,則繼續重新連接。一種找到黑屏的方法。flash actionscript rtmp加載黑屏問題顯示狀態

+0

如下所述,您應該監聽由NetStream和NetConnection調度的NetStatusEvent。你也可以從NetStream獲得很多有用的[statistics](http://help.adobe.com/en_US/FlashPlatform/reference/actionscript/3/flash/net/NetStream.html#info),你可以用於推斷客戶端已停止發送/接收視頻。 –

回答

0

您應該使用來自NetConnection和NetStream的事件來查看連接是否持久

但是!如果你有黑屏,通常它會因爲設備而發生,如果設備在沒有問題的情況下流式傳輸,並且觀衆側的連接丟失,那麼你應該看到最新的幀。而且,你正在使用舞臺3D視頻?如果是的話,那麼你應該知道,有時候會有麻煩。

+0

我使用h264和speex進行音頻播放並將其從Flash播放器發佈到FMS服務器。 – user1492502

+0

嘗試使用其他攝像頭 –